The classic Nevanlinna-Pick interpolation problem, consisting in finding a bounded analytic function on the right half-plane with prescribed values at certain points, has been extended in many important applications. One of them is the so-called tangential interpolation problem, which consists in finding a square matrix valued, analytic function \(S(s)\) such that \(I-S^*(s)S(s)\) is semi-positive definite and such that \(S(s_i)A_i=B_i\) for \(1\leq i\leq n\), where \(A_i\) and \(B_i\) are given matrices whose column dimensions are the same for each \(i\) but may vary with it. In the present paper, a constructive solution is given to an extension of the tangential interpolation problem, where also derivatives of \(S\) are asked to satisfy interpolation conditions. The proof applies a systematic procedure that reduces the order of the derivatives involved in the interpolation until a stage is reached where it can be dealt with as the tangential interpolation problem. The paper contains also an algorithm describing the whole process.
